Design and evaluation of microparticles containing didanosine for oral administration

For the last so many decades of conventional dosage forms like tablets , capsules, pills, powders, parenteral
preparations, emulsions, creams , ointments , solutions, suspensions and areosals are used in the treatment of acute
and chronic diseases. However the objective of any drug delivery system is to provide drug in therapeutic amount
to the proper site in the body to achieve immediately and then maintain the desired drug concentration. And hence
only the aim of the current investigation is to design and evaluate the microparticles containing Didanosine. The
short term stability study was performed as per ICH guidelines using selected Didanosine -loaded HPMC micro
particles for a period of 3 months. The designed novel drug delivery system has provided a better drug
bioavailability considering, high penetration property of the microparticles encapsulated agents through biological
membrane and the stability. It has been found conducive to prepare the microparticles containing Didanosine.
